2. Add Two Numbers

本文介绍了一种算法,该算法接收两个非空链表作为输入,这两个链表分别表示两个非负整数。数字以逆序方式存储在节点中,每个节点包含一个单独的数字。通过将这两个数字相加并返回结果作为链表。

You are given two non-empty linked lists representing two non-negative integers. The digits are stored in reverse order and each of their nodes contain a single digit. Add the two numbers and return it as a linked list.

You may assume the two numbers do not contain any leading zero, except the number 0 itself.

Input: (2 -> 4 -> 3) + (5 -> 6 -> 4)
Output: 7 -> 0 -> 8

 

 1 # Definition for singly-linked list.
 2 # class ListNode(object):
 3 #     def __init__(self, x):
 4 #         self.val = x
 5 #         self.next = None
 6 
 7 class Solution(object):
 8     def addTwoNumbers(self, l1, l2):
 9         """
10         :type l1: ListNode
11         :type l2: ListNode
12         :rtype: ListNode
13         """
14         head = ListNode(0)
15         l = head
16         carry = 0
17         while l1 or l2 or carry:
18             s = carry; carry = 0
19             if l1:
20                 s += l1.val
21                 l1 = l1.next
22             if l2:
23                 s += l2.val
24                 l2 = l2.next
25             if s > 9:
26                 s -= 10
27                 carry += 1
28             l.next = ListNode(s)
29             l = l.next
30         return head.next
